They are looking for an experienced ecologist to provide technical support to frontline maintenance engineering works and support the implementation of new biodiversity management standards and policies.
You will be working in a challenging and different to development scheme scenarios that ecologists are typically engaged with.
A railway ecologist needs to be able to apply project management skills and can prioritise and manage multiple, competing, and complex tasks. A large element of the role will involve developing and implementing plans to ensure that business units are compliant with internal Standards for biodiversity management.
Key Skills
- Competent to deliver Preliminary Ecological Assessments, Habitat Assessments (identifying and mapping habitats using NVC/Phase 1 methodology, with experience of UKHAB preferred) and Clerk of Works duties.
- Hold sufficient competency to advise on and mitigate risk, including applying for Wildlife Licenses from Natural England. Technical Competencies are measured against the Chartered Institute of Ecology and Environmental Management Competency Framework.
- Strong communication and influencing skills are a must
- A relevant higher degree in Ecology, Zoology, Biological Sciences or other relevant Environmental Sciences, or equivalent experience
- Good understanding of UK and European wildlife legislation and best practice guidance experience
- Professional experience in ecological management - this should demonstrably cover PEA, habitat survey and mapping, Species Licensing
- Highly developed project management skills with an ability to manage multiple, competing, and complex tasks
- Solid experience with local community consultation and working with diverse stakeholders
- Ability to work with data capture and analysis tools (e.g., ArcGIS)
- Membership of Chartered Institute of Ecology and Environmental Management (CIEEM) or equivalent
- Full UK driving licence
